Пятница, 25.05.2012, 10:44

Приветствую Вас Гость

[ Новые сообщения · Игроделы · Правила · Поиск ]
Страница 1 из 212»
Модератор форума: Cre-game 
Форум игроделов » Движки для разработки игр и сложные системы разработки » Поиск и выбор Движков » Физический движок на c++ для 2D
Физический движок на c++ для 2D
Лёха2008Дата: Пятница, 13.01.2012, 15:21 | Сообщение # 1
изучаю c++
Сообщений: 310
Сейчас нет на сайте
Что вам нужно? Физический движок

В каком пространстве? 2D

Какой вид в игре? сбоку

Написанный на каком языке программирования? C++

На каком языке программировать в нём? C++

Предоставление исходного кода движка? Open Source

Какой тип лицензии? Freeware

В общем как-то так.
 
MagicaninДата: Пятница, 13.01.2012, 15:52 | Сообщение # 2
был не раз
Сообщений: 9
Сейчас нет на сайте
А ты уверен в том что хочешь работать на c++? Этот язык в основном используют для крупных (в плане командного состава) разработок, там где вся команда программистов работает с ним. Тебе лучше изучать такие языки как python, activepython и все им подобные.
Если уж так тянет к этому языку, то тебе потребуется изучать многое количество разной литературы, работу компилятора (например). И уверен ли ты в том что сможешь писать на этом языке? Люди учатся годами, совершенствуют свои знания.
Тебе еще рано связываться с этим, как и многим другим...
 
allxumukДата: Пятница, 13.01.2012, 15:57 | Сообщение # 3
старожил
Сообщений: 3690
Сейчас на сайте
Box2D - открытый, бесплатный, кроссплатформенный, на куче языков.



allXumuk.com - новый урок: Знакомство с PhoneGap;
love2d.ru - новый урок: Создание платформера. Часть первая: Движение и анимация;

Любой дурак может написать программу, которую поймёт компилятор.
Хорошие программисты пишут программы, которые смогут понять другие программисты.
 
Лёха2008Дата: Пятница, 13.01.2012, 16:11 | Сообщение # 4
изучаю c++
Сообщений: 310
Сейчас нет на сайте
Quote
А ты уверен в том что хочешь работать на c++?

да.
Quote
Этот язык в основном используют для крупных (в плане командного состава) разработок, там где вся команда программистов работает с ним

Если смотреть, что разрабатывается.
Quote
Тебе лучше изучать такие языки как python, activepython и все им подобные.

Можно попробовать.
Quote
Если уж так тянет к этому языку, то тебе потребуется изучать многое количество разной литературы, работу компилятора (например).

Литература есть. Ну и плюс интернет.
Quote
И уверен ли ты в том что сможешь писать на этом языке?

Время и практика покажет.
Quote
Люди учатся годами, совершенствуют свои знания.

У меня ещё полно времени)
Quote
Тебе еще рано связываться с этим

По твоему, возраст что-то решает?
Quote
как и многим другим...

С чем, "другим"?

Quote
Box2D - открытый, бесплатный, кроссплатформенный, на куче языков.

Сейчас попробую.

Сообщение отредактировал Лёха2008 - Пятница, 13.01.2012, 16:11
 
DemeronДата: Пятница, 13.01.2012, 19:48 | Сообщение # 5
User created in C++
Сообщений: 468
Сейчас нет на сайте
Лёха2008, а точно физический движок? Графический уже есть?

 
noTformaTДата: Пятница, 13.01.2012, 19:51 | Сообщение # 6
Ukrainian independent game developer
Сообщений: 3618
Сейчас нет на сайте
Бокс2д
Нейп
Чипманк.

@noTformaT
Блог разработчика игр: PythonAnywhere! Пишите на Python везде.
РЕЛИЗ. Glow Web. [2d][flash]
РЕЛИЗ. Flow Orb. [2d][flash]
 
GECKДата: Пятница, 13.01.2012, 20:07 | Сообщение # 7
заслуженный участник
Сообщений: 658
Сейчас нет на сайте
Quote (noTformaT)
Нейп

Он же только для флэша, не?

Всё гениальное просто. И хреново работает.
 
Лёха2008Дата: Пятница, 13.01.2012, 20:48 | Сообщение # 8
изучаю c++
Сообщений: 310
Сейчас нет на сайте
Quote
Лёха2008, а точно физический движок? Графический уже есть?

У меня игровой есть, просто в нём только физики нет.
 
noTformaTДата: Пятница, 13.01.2012, 20:50 | Сообщение # 9
Ukrainian independent game developer
Сообщений: 3618
Сейчас нет на сайте
Quote (GECK)
Он же только для флэша, не?

Ну, это либа для caxe, haXe и ас3. А haxe компилится в с++. Хотя да, врятли кто-то использует нейп с с++.

@noTformaT
Блог разработчика игр: PythonAnywhere! Пишите на Python везде.
РЕЛИЗ. Glow Web. [2d][flash]
РЕЛИЗ. Flow Orb. [2d][flash]
 
Лёха2008Дата: Пятница, 13.01.2012, 20:55 | Сообщение # 10
изучаю c++
Сообщений: 310
Сейчас нет на сайте
Quote
Чипманк

Эмм... Слышал, про него. А ссылки у тебя на него случайно нет?
Quote
Нейп

как я понял,он на AS3.
 
DemeronДата: Пятница, 13.01.2012, 21:04 | Сообщение # 11
User created in C++
Сообщений: 468
Сейчас нет на сайте
Quote (Лёха2008)
Эмм... Слышал, про него. А ссылки у тебя на него случайно нет?

Chipmunk

 
Лёха2008Дата: Пятница, 13.01.2012, 23:41 | Сообщение # 12
изучаю c++
Сообщений: 310
Сейчас нет на сайте
Quote (Demeron)
Chipmunk

Я знаю... Всё, нашёл.

Добавлено (13.01.2012, 23:41)
---------------------------------------------
Хм... Мучаюсь, что использовать- box2d или chipmunk?

 
allxumukДата: Суббота, 14.01.2012, 13:47 | Сообщение # 13
старожил
Сообщений: 3690
Сейчас на сайте
Quote (Лёха2008)
Мучаюсь, что использовать- box2d или chipmunk?

Бурундук вроде как проще, но у Коробки сообщество больше и проще найти ответы на вопросы.



allXumuk.com - новый урок: Знакомство с PhoneGap;
love2d.ru - новый урок: Создание платформера. Часть первая: Движение и анимация;

Любой дурак может написать программу, которую поймёт компилятор.
Хорошие программисты пишут программы, которые смогут понять другие программисты.
 
AikidosДата: Суббота, 14.01.2012, 15:33 | Сообщение # 14
постоянный участник
Сообщений: 261
Сейчас нет на сайте
Работал только с Box2D. Довольно простой, если шаришь в С++. Chipmunk, кстати, платный. Вот прайс лист.

Нет рабства безнадежнее, чем рабство тех рабов, себя кто полагает свободным от оков.
 
noTformaTДата: Суббота, 14.01.2012, 15:49 | Сообщение # 15
Ukrainian independent game developer
Сообщений: 3618
Сейчас нет на сайте
Юзал только Бокс2д во флеше, версия Бориса Брейва намного удобнее чем версия создателя Бокс2д Эрин Като. Так же как ярый фанат хтмл5, то юзал хтмл5 версию бокс2д.
Чипманк не юзал, использовал только Пайманк для питона, когда увлекался Пайгеймом. Не очень удобная система как у бокс2д.

@noTformaT
Блог разработчика игр: PythonAnywhere! Пишите на Python везде.
РЕЛИЗ. Glow Web. [2d][flash]
РЕЛИЗ. Flow Orb. [2d][flash]
 
allxumukДата: Суббота, 14.01.2012, 15:56 | Сообщение # 16
старожил
Сообщений: 3690
Сейчас на сайте
Quote (noTformaT)
как ярый фанат хтмл5

Флэш ещё не остыл, а ты уже "ярый фанат хтмл5", нехорошо.

Quote (noTformaT)
то юзал хтмл5 версию бокс2д.

Встречался с ней в хтмл5-ом же кокосе, работает весьма шустро.



allXumuk.com - новый урок: Знакомство с PhoneGap;
love2d.ru - новый урок: Создание платформера. Часть первая: Движение и анимация;

Любой дурак может написать программу, которую поймёт компилятор.
Хорошие программисты пишут программы, которые смогут понять другие программисты.
 
AikidosДата: Суббота, 14.01.2012, 18:41 | Сообщение # 17
постоянный участник
Сообщений: 261
Сейчас нет на сайте
Quote (noTformaT)
Юзал только Бокс2д во флеше, версия Бориса Брейва намного удобнее чем версия создателя Бокс2д Эрин Като

Как то помню скачал новую версию Box2D, собрал и начал химичить. Очень долго мучился с одной фигнёй. Не мог понять что я делаю не так. В результате понял. К чему я это? Просто любит создатель Box2D потрепать API. Ну или я просто так попал между версиями.

Нет рабства безнадежнее, чем рабство тех рабов, себя кто полагает свободным от оков.
 
Лёха2008Дата: Суббота, 14.01.2012, 19:27 | Сообщение # 18
изучаю c++
Сообщений: 310
Сейчас нет на сайте
Как я слышал, box2d есть еще на lua.
 
allxumukДата: Суббота, 14.01.2012, 19:36 | Сообщение # 19
старожил
Сообщений: 3690
Сейчас на сайте
Quote (Лёха2008)
Как я слышал, box2d есть еще на lua.

Обычно Box2d прикручивается к движкам использующим Lua, на более низком уровне, а не чез lua.



allXumuk.com - новый урок: Знакомство с PhoneGap;
love2d.ru - новый урок: Создание платформера. Часть первая: Движение и анимация;

Любой дурак может написать программу, которую поймёт компилятор.
Хорошие программисты пишут программы, которые смогут понять другие программисты.
 
Лёха2008Дата: Суббота, 14.01.2012, 19:46 | Сообщение # 20
изучаю c++
Сообщений: 310
Сейчас нет на сайте
Quote
Обычно Box2d прикручивается
к движкам использующим
Lua, на более низком уровне, а
не чез lua.


в википедии читал про
angry birds, там написано, что игра написанa на lua, а движок использует box2D.
 
Форум игроделов » Движки для разработки игр и сложные системы разработки » Поиск и выбор Движков » Физический движок на c++ для 2D
Страница 1 из 212»
Поиск:

Все права сохранены. GcUp.ru © 2008-2012 Рейтинг